CMS 3D CMS Logo

ClusterizerFP420.h
Go to the documentation of this file.
1 #ifndef ClusterizerFP420_h
2 #define ClusterizerFP420_h
3 
8 
10 
12 //#include "SimG4Core/Watcher/interface/SimWatcher.h"
13 
16 
18 
21 
22 #include <string>
23 #include <vector>
24 #include <map>
25 #include <iostream>
26 
27 namespace cms {
29  public:
30  explicit ClusterizerFP420(const edm::ParameterSet& conf);
31 
32  void beginJob() override;
33 
34  void produce(edm::StreamID, edm::Event& e, const edm::EventSetup& c) const override;
35 
36  private:
37  typedef std::vector<std::string> vstring;
38 
40 
41  std::unique_ptr<const FP420ClusterMain> sClusterizerFP420_;
42 
44  int sn0, pn0, dn0, rn0;
45  int verbosity;
46  };
47 } // namespace cms
48 #endif
void beginJob() override
std::unique_ptr< const FP420ClusterMain > sClusterizerFP420_
std::vector< std::string > vstring
Namespace of DDCMS conversion namespace.
void produce(edm::StreamID, edm::Event &e, const edm::EventSetup &c) const override
ClusterizerFP420(const edm::ParameterSet &conf)